History[edit]

  • Born in the small fief of Bryn. Son of Sir Tarqual of Bryn and his Lady Louisa.(reportedly) An only child. Raised working to make the small fief profitable despite the frequent absences of his father.
  • Page to the Court of Avalon at 8 to 10. Squired to Sir Gawain at 14. Knighted at 18. He was knighted during the final years of Lord Corwin's time.
  • In his youth he befriended a hermit near his home that he frequently visited. They spent a lot of his free time together talking mostly of gardening and the growing of things. When he was a young knight he defended the hermit from warwolves and received the blessing/curse of long life from him. When he reached 45 years of age he stopped aging. Not a young man in shape or demeanor he became a bit bitter at the gift the hermit had granted him. Not eternal youth-eternal middle age.
  • As time went by and people aged and died his longevity became a thing of fear and legend giving him an undeserved dark reputation(1 pip bad stuff). However, whenever there was a need he was willing to fight for the cause. Usually he travels, having no set home. He talks little but when he speaks it is usually seriously.
  • While extraordinarily strong, with a solid understanding of warfare and nearly endless endurance, he was taciturn, and kept his own counsel, never engaging in the petty squabbles of the other knights.
  • Scrupulously clean, a habit that earned him some mocking but nothing harsh since he was known to settle insults quickly and directly.
  • He avoids bloodshed if at all possible but has no qualms about slaying a foe in open combat. He enjoys chivalric games such as jousts and Lists where he can test his prowess and not take life. However, he is usually quiet and rarely boasts or brags. Yet he will not be abused by those that think themselves his better without good reason.
  • He has been known to practice the chivalry practice of bridge keeping. Setting up his pavilion and camp near a bridge and defend it against all knightly crossers. Challenging them to joust or sword combat to pass. He refuses to slay his defeated foes and only requires they give their shield to him till the winter solstice when he returns to court and presents the shields to the ruler of Avalon, requesting they return them to their owners. During these periods of bridge keeping he will ask if a knight of the court to loan him a squire to serve him for the summer since he takes no squires of his own.
  • Plays the flute. Rarely plays it in a performance setting unless specifically called upon to do so and the setting is appropriate. Yet often plays in the warcamps and at the fires of sergeants and men at arms. His fraternization with the lower classes my be looked down on but he genuinely enjoys their company. Never plays in taverns or drinking halls unless it is appropriate. His silver flute is heavily cast and has been used as a baton to settle fights.
  • Enjoys gardening and raising food when he stays someplace long enough, a hobby that some knights might mock him for but coming from a hardscrabble fief its a skill he has long tended. He is often seen eating carrots, apples, and other easy to carry foods.
  • Fond of horses and training horses for the plow and for the warfield. Is considered a good judge of horse flesh.
  • While he rarely champions women in the Lists he is known to champion a woman for a decade or so at a time. He is a romantic at heart but is not interested in hearth and home. This aspect sometimes make women take an interest in this dark figure of a man.
  • Often found sleeping. Says that his father told him a wise man sleeps as much as possible against the times when sleep can not be had.
  • He lives austerely. He owns very little. What his horse and two pack mules can carry. Pavilion, rugs, bed, several chairs, table. Chess board. . Cooking equipment. Armor repair equipment. such supplies. While he ,ay have lodgings at court he is not known to collect things.

Game[edit]

An Arthurian-flavour game set in Corwin's Avalon (yes, the Shadow that was destroyed...) after Corwin leaves it.

Character & Player Instructions 75 points, no Pattern or Logrus, no exalted powers, no constructs. The Characters have no knowledge of the universe outside Avalon, have never heard of Amber, and to them the term Shadow would probably mean an evil ghost. Stuff is limited to + or - 10, and doomed Arthurian attitudes strongly encouraged.

An extra 5 points for getting me an acceptable character at or before Wednesday the 4th of November 8.00 AM UTC.

I'm setting up a website with background info at https://moonlight-and-roses.obsidianportal.com/ (no player login is needed).

This is a cooperative game, characters will know one another and can at least work together.

I've run (a version of) this game before at AmberCon UK 1999 when it was titled 'Moonshine and Roses,' as 'Moonlight and Roses' in the Netherlands in 2001, and have run a prequel of sorts ('Shade and Cool Waters') at AmberCon UK 2003. Emma Sansone has run a game inspired by this (and we shared some notes) at GiocaModena and at ACNW 2000 and ACNW 2001. More recently, I've run this game at the online Tir-na nog'th convention in July 2020.
